摘要
介绍了结合光催化及静电集尘的高压脉冲放电等离子体室内空气净化基本原理和各种装置的效率、特点和智能控制系统结构。展望了等离子体空气净化技术研究的前景并指出了存在问题。
The capacity of cleaning indoor air has been expanded as none thermal plasma induced by high voltage(pulse) discharge. The plasma indoor air cleaning equipments with the photocatalysis, and with the electrostatic precipitator is introduced. The construction of plasma air cleaning system by smart control is given. The future study of development of this technology is prospected, the problems to be solved and the study subjects are pointed out.
